On Sunday, LaunchSquad client MediaZone became the first online broadcaster to offer live and on demand access to the New York City Marathon. MediaZone partnered with NBC Sports on this historic feat, which featured cameras that allowed viewers to track individual runners along the course as well as seven-time Tour de France champion Lance Armstrong in his successful bid to break the 3 hour mark.
